The Evolving Casino Landscape
The traditional image of a casino floor, filled with ringing slot machines and hushed card tables, is rapidly transforming. Modern players seek more than just games of chance; they desire immersive experiences, seamless technology integration, and personalized service. This shift is largely driven by younger demographics entering the market, who are accustomed to digital-first entertainment and expect the same level of interactivity and convenience from their gaming venues. The industry must adapt by innovating its offerings to remain relevant and appealing.
Technological advancements are at the forefront of this evolution, with virtual reality and augmented reality showing immense potential to create entirely new gaming dimensions. Furthermore, the integration of AI for personalized player experiences, from tailored promotions to responsive customer support, is becoming a cornerstone of successful casino operations. These innovations are not just about adding novelty; they are fundamental to enhancing player engagement and loyalty in an increasingly competitive market.
Digital Transformation in Gaming
The rise of online casinos has fundamentally reshaped the industry, breaking geographical barriers and offering unparalleled accessibility. These platforms provide a vast array of games, welcome bonuses, and the convenience of playing anytime, anywhere. This digital revolution has forced traditional brick-and-mortar establishments to either enhance their physical offerings or develop robust online presences to compete effectively. The synergy between physical and digital can create a powerful omnichannel strategy.
- Increased accessibility for players globally.
- Development of sophisticated player tracking and loyalty programs.
- Introduction of innovative game variations and live dealer experiences.
- Enhanced security measures and responsible gaming tools.
Data analytics plays a crucial role in the digital casino space, allowing operators to understand player behavior, optimize game performance, and identify trends. By analyzing vast amounts of data, casinos can craft personalized promotions, predict player churn, and ensure a smooth, engaging user experience. This data-driven approach is vital for maintaining a competitive edge in the fast-paced online gaming market.
Future of Casino Entertainment
Looking ahead, the casino industry is poised for even more groundbreaking changes, moving beyond simple gaming to become multifaceted entertainment hubs. Think integrated resorts offering world-class dining, live performances, shopping, and unique attractions alongside gaming floors. The focus is shifting towards creating a comprehensive destination experience that caters to a wider range of leisure interests, drawing in visitors for reasons beyond just gambling.
| Key Trend | Impact on Casino Industry |
|---|---|
| Immersive Technologies (VR/AR) | Creates new gaming environments and experiences. |
| Personalization through AI | Enhances player engagement and loyalty. |
| Esports Integration | Attracts new demographics and betting opportunities. |
The integration of esports and skill-based games is another significant trend that will likely shape the future casino floor. As younger generations gravitate towards competitive gaming, casinos can capitalize on this by offering dedicated esports arenas, betting on tournaments, and even hosting live gaming events. This diversification not only broadens the appeal of casinos but also taps into a rapidly growing market segment with significant potential.
Responsible Gaming and Regulation
As the casino industry expands, so does the critical focus on responsible gaming and stringent regulatory frameworks. Operators are increasingly implementing advanced tools and strategies to promote safe gambling practices, identify at-risk individuals, and provide support resources. Regulators worldwide are continuously refining policies to ensure fairness, transparency, and player protection across both physical and online platforms.
The commitment to responsible gaming is not merely a regulatory obligation but a strategic imperative for long-term industry sustainability and public trust. By fostering an environment where players can enjoy entertainment responsibly, casinos build stronger relationships with their patrons and contribute positively to the communities in which they operate. This proactive approach is essential for maintaining the industry’s social license to operate and its reputation for integrity.
The Global Casino Market Dynamics
The global casino market is a complex tapestry of regional variations, economic influences, and evolving consumer preferences. Jurisdictions like Macau, Singapore, and the United States continue to be major players, each with its unique regulatory approach and market strengths. Emerging markets in Asia, Africa, and Latin America are also showing significant growth potential, driven by increasing disposable incomes and a burgeoning interest in entertainment options.
Understanding these market dynamics requires a keen eye on political stability, economic forecasts, and shifts in tourism trends. For instance, changes in travel policies or the development of new infrastructure can dramatically impact visitor numbers and revenue streams for casinos. Successfully navigating this global landscape demands adaptability, strategic partnerships, and a deep understanding of local cultural nuances.
